Subject: [PATCH 32/42] KVM: Fix hotplug of CPUs

From: Zachary Amsden <zamsden@...hat.com>

Both VMX and SVM require per-cpu memory allocation, which is done at module
init time, for only online cpus.

Backend was not allocating enough structure for all possible CPUs, so
new CPUs coming online could not be hardware enabled.

---
 arch/x86/kvm/svm.c |    4 ++--
 ar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c |    6 ++++--
 2 files changed, 6 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/svm.c b/arch/x86/kvm/svm.c
index d1036ce..02a4269 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kvm/svm.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kvm/svm.c
@@ -482,7 +482,7 @@ static __init int svm_hardware_setup(void)
 		kvm_enable_efer_bits(EFER_SVME);
 	}
 
-	for_each_online_cpu(cpu) {
+	for_each_possible_cpu(cpu) {
 		r = svm_cpu_init(cpu);
 		if (r)
 			goto err;
@@ -516,7 +516,7 @@ static __exit void svm_hardware_unsetup(void)
 {
 	int cpu;
 
-	for_each_online_cpu(cpu)
+	for_each_possible_cpu(cpu)
 		svm_cpu_uninit(cpu);
 
 	__free_pages(pfn_to_page(iopm_base >> PAGE_SHIFT), IOPM_ALLOC_ORDER);
di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c b/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
index a187570..97f4265 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kvm/vmx.c
@@ -1350,15 +1350,17 @@ static void free_kvm_area(void)
 {
 	int cpu;
 
-	for_each_online_cpu(cpu)
+	for_each_possible_cpu(cpu) {
 		free_vmcs(per_cpu(vmxarea, cpu));
+		per_cpu(vmxarea, cpu) = NULL;
+	}
 }
 
 static __init int alloc_kvm_area(void)
 {
 	int cpu;
 
-	for_each_online_cpu(cpu) {
+	for_each_possible_cpu(cpu) {
 		struct vmcs *vmcs;
 
 		vmcs = alloc_vmcs_cpu(cpu);
